Excellent Irish bar that pours a proper pint of Guinness. Steel tip darts, pool and (often) live music as well.
Google
This is a great Irish bar. The bartenders are friendly, the Guinness is truly a perfect pint, and they have lots of live music. I loved the look of the place, and the decorative details. Worth the trip. They don't serve food, but you can buy packages of chips or bring in takeout from one of the nearby restaurants across the street. We stayed for the Irish traditional music jam, and it was wonderful.

Decent little Irish Pub with live music and snack. The bar has a good selection of beer and makes pretty good drinks. The food menu is more snack food then full on pub fare. The best part of Plough is the live Irish music that plays here. The atmosphere can certainly be a lot of fun when the band is playing and the crowd is in. Prices are reasonable and overall casual atmosphere.
